WebOct 28, 2024 · Open Finder. Click on Preferences in the Finder’s menu on the top or use the Command+Comma (“⌘Cmd” + “,”) shortcut. Switch to the Advanced tab. Check off the box that says “Remove items from the Trash after 30 days.”. Done, now your files will be automatically removed after being in the Trash for 30 days. It's possible for a hard disk issue to prevent your Trash from emptying. You can run a test for this by launching Disk Utility and using the First Aid function. Follow these instructions to complete the process: 1. Press Cmd + Spaceto launch Spotlight. 2. Type Disk Utility and press Return. 3.
